This verse offers a clear directive to those seeking to live a life aligned with spiritual and moral values. It begins with the instruction to turn away from evil, which implies a conscious decision to reject actions and thoughts that are harmful or contrary to God's will. This turning away is not passive; it requires vigilance and commitment. Following this, the verse encourages doing good, which encompasses acts of kindness, justice, and love. These actions are not just beneficial to others but also enrich the doer's life, fostering a sense of fulfillment and purpose.
The latter part of the verse focuses on seeking and pursuing peace. Peace here is more than just a lack of conflict; it is a state of harmony and well-being that must be actively sought and maintained. Pursuing peace involves reconciliation, understanding, and cooperation with others. It calls for an active engagement in building relationships and communities that reflect the peace of God. Together, these actions form a holistic approach to living a life that honors God and promotes the well-being of all.
